We are working with a well-known and highly reputable facilities management contractor who, due to expansion and new contract wins, are recruiting within their electrical division.

This role is a testing and inspection role carrying out EICRs, testing etc. on commercial sites.

Role:
  • Working mobile across your region going to various commercial sites
  • Carrying out testing and inspection, fixed wire testing, EICRs
  • Associated electrical minor works, install, remedial works
  • Undertake refurbishment & installation works of all aspects of electrical services, including electrical switchgear, distribution boards, mains and sub-mains cabling, containment, lighting and other electrical equipment.
  • To have knowledge of inspection and testing procedures and certify works upon completion in accordance with relevant certification.
  • To undertake reactive and planned service works ensuring client expectations are met.
Person:
  • You will be a qualified electrician holding Level 3 or equivalent, 2391 or 2394/2395 testing certs and 18th edition
  • You will have in-depth knowledge of electrical test & inspection procedures, good computer literacy and ability to use testing & inspection software for completing reports.
  • You will also possess an in-depth knowledge of the current regulations BS7671:2018.
  • A flexible approach to work is an essential requirement and out of hours working may on occasion be required to complete the work schedule.
  • Full UK driving licence
  • Must have testing experience
